What does roadside assistance cost in National City?
Understanding the cost of roadside assistance is a common concern for anyone facing a vehicle breakdown. At Quick Tow San Diego, we believe in transparent pricing, so you’ll know what to expect before we even arrive. The cost of roadside assistance in National City typically varies based on the specific service you need and your vehicle’s location. For standard services like a jump start for a dead battery or a flat tire change, you can usually expect prices to range from $75 to $150. These services are often straightforward and can be resolved quickly on-site.
If you’re locked out of your car, our lockout service typically falls within a similar price range, usually between $80 and $160, depending on the complexity of your vehicle’s locking mechanism. When it comes to towing, the cost is primarily determined by the distance your vehicle needs to be transported. Local towing within National City or to a nearby repair shop might start around $120 to $200 for a basic hook-up and a few miles. Longer distances will, of course, increase the total cost. We always provide a clear estimate over the phone before dispatching a truck, ensuring there are no surprises when our team arrives.
It’s also worth noting that many drivers have roadside assistance coverage through their auto insurance policies, vehicle manufacturer warranties, or third-party memberships like AAA. If you have such coverage, we can often work directly with your provider for billing, which can significantly reduce or even eliminate your out-of-pocket expenses. We encourage you to check with your insurance or membership provider to understand your benefits before calling us. What to do while you wait for help near a busy road
Waiting for roadside assistance can be a tense experience, especially if you’re stuck on a busy road or in an unfamiliar area of National City. Your safety is the top priority while you wait for Quick Tow San Diego to arrive. As soon as you realize your vehicle has an issue, try to pull over to the safest possible location. This means moving as far off the main road or freeway as you can, even if it’s just a few feet onto the shoulder. Avoid stopping on blind curves or hills where other drivers might not see you until it’s too late.
Once safely pulled over, turn on your vehicle’s hazard lights immediately. This makes your car much more visible to oncoming traffic, particularly in low light conditions or bad weather. If you have reflective triangles, flares, or cones, place them behind your vehicle to alert other drivers. Remember to do this cautiously, being mindful of traffic. It’s generally safest to remain inside your vehicle with your seatbelt on, especially on freeways or high-traffic streets like National City Boulevard. Your car offers some protection from passing vehicles. If you must exit your vehicle, do so on the side away from traffic, if possible, and be extremely vigilant.
Keep your phone charged and available. This allows you to communicate with our dispatch team and provides a way to call for emergency services if needed. Try to stay calm; stress can impair judgment.
